The changing role of TTCs and Paraguayan companies

Year Total cigarette imports from all trade partners worldwide, as reported by PGY and exporters, respectively (billion sticks) (1) Local cigarette production (billion sticks) (2) Total cigarette supply (billion sticks) (3) = (1) + (2) Share of Paraguayan production in total cigarette supply in Paraguay (%) (4) = (2)/(3)
1989 1.6–0.4 0.3 1.9–0.7 15.8–42.9
1990 1.7–1.4 0.8 2.5–2.2 32–36.4
1991 3.8–4.9 2.2 6–7.1 36.7–31
1992 3.6–7.6 1.5 5.1–9.1 29.4–16.5
1993 3.5–13.2 2.7 6.2–15.9 43.5–17
1994 8.6–16 3.7 12.3–19.7 30.1–18.8
1995 21.8–21.2 4.3 26.1–25.5 16.5–16.9
1996 32.3–19.4 5.8 38.1–25.1 15.2–23.1
1997 35.3–26.2 7.7 43.0–33.9 17.9–22.7
1998 33.9–33.2 12.4 46.3–45.6 26.8–27.2
1999 15.9–10.4 9.4 25.3–19.8 37.2–47.5
2000 9.9–7.8 18.0 27.9–25.8 64.5–69.8
2001 5.9–5.4 28.4 34.3–33.8 82.8–84
2002 4.7–4.5 23.1 27.8–27.6 83.1–83.7
2003 3.7–2.4 26.8 30.5–29.2 87.9–91.8

Sources:Reported cigarette imports: UN Comtrade

Estimated cigarette production: See Appendix for methodology
